비전공코딩 2

[노마드코더] 바닐라 JS 로 크롬 앱 만들기-4 (시간,랜덤배경,랜덤말씀)

현재 시간 00:00:00 로 나타내기 현재시간 가져오는 함수 : getHours, getMinutes, getSeconds string:문자로 바꿔주는 함수 padstart(a,"b"): 빈 부분은 앞쪽부터 b로 채워서 문자의 길이가 a 되도록 하는 함수 getInterval(함수, 1): 0.001초마다 바뀌도록 설정하는 함수 말씀 랜덤으로 변경하는 코딩 바닥까지 내려주는 floor함수 math.floor(1.9)=1 천장까지 올려주는 ceil함수 math.ceil(2.1)=3 무작위수 random함수 math.random() = 0.1214131134314 랜덤하게 돌리는 작업: quotes[Math.floor(Math.random() * quotes.length)]; 배경화면 랜덤하게 바뀌게하기 ..

코딩배우기 2021.10.07

[노마드코더] 바닐라 JS 로 크롬 앱 만들기-1

자바스크립트로 크롬 앱 만들기 시작 자바스크립트: 유일하게 백엔드 뿐만 아니라 프론트엔드에서도 사용할 수 있는 언어 html파일을 크롬에 끌어오면 아래와같은 페이지가 작동되고, 웹페이지 우클릭 검사-console에서 css, js, html 모두 확인할 수 있어 앞으로 두 개를 병행해가며 작업 * const와 let 의 차이 const:변하지않는 변수 let: 변할 수 있는 변수. 예를 들면 let name="coco" name="cococo" 이렇게 let은 재정의가 가능한 명령어 결론은, 보통은 변수를 정의할 때 const사용하고 가끔 let사용 * type: true, false .. null: 값이 비어있음 undefined: 값이 정의되어있지 않음 *변수.push:데이터 추가 예를들어 daysO..

코딩배우기 2021.10.04